reconcentrate

verb
re·​con·​cen·​trate | \ (ˌ)rē-ˈkän(t)-sən-ˌtrāt How to pronounce reconcentrate (audio) , -ˌsen-\
reconcentrated; reconcentrating; reconcentrates

Definition of reconcentrate

1 transitive + intransitive : to concentrate further or again … larger concerns over reconcentrating poverty from one area of the city to another.— Antonio Olivo If the glass broke down, the plutonium could reconcentrate, form a critical mass and carry on a nuclear chain reaction.— C. Claiborne Ray
2 transitive : to subject to reconcentration (see reconcentration sense 2) … the available data … indicate that 295,357 Cubans were reconcentrated, not counting those in the province of Havana, which supplied no data.— John Lawrence Tone

First Known Use of reconcentrate

1828, in the meaning defined at sense 1
